INTRODUCTION: The highest concentration of military personnel in the United States is located in Hawaii where occupational exposures, such as to asbestos in the Pacific Fleet shipyards, predispose them to thoracic malignancies. For this reason, Veterans Affairs (VA) insurance outcomes for lung cancer in Hawaii are of interest.Entities:

Multivariable Analysis of Factors Associated With Survival of Extensive-Stage SCLC in the Hawaii Tumor Registry
| Parameter | HR | 95% CI | |
|---|---|---|---|
| Insurance Status | |||
| Private (ref) | |||
| Veterans Affairs | 0.001 | 2.74 | 1.50–5.00 |
| Medicare | 0.538 | 1.09 | 0.83–1.42 |
| Medicaid | 0.027 | 1.46 | 1.04–2.03 |
| Age at diagnosis (continuous) | < 0.001 | 1.03 | 1.02–1.05 |
| Marital status | |||
| Single (ref) | |||
| Separated or divorced | 0.043 | 0.69 | 0.48–0.99 |
| Married | 0.004 | 0.65 | 0.48–0.87 |
| Widowed | 0.033 | 0.66 | 0.45–0.97 |
| Unknown | 0.803 | 0.88 | 0.31–2.44 |
| Liver metastasis at diagnosis | |||
| No (ref) | |||
| Yes | 0.001 | 1.56 | 1.19–2.05 |
| Unknown | 0.66 | 1.93 | 0.86–4.30 |
| Brain metastasis at diagnosis | |||
| No (ref) | |||
| Yes | 0.22 | 0.83 | 0.62–1.11 |
| Unknown | 0.16 | 0.57 | 0.27–1.24 |
HR, hazard ratio; CI, confidence interval; ref, reference level.
Multivariable Analysis of Factors Associated With Survival in Metastatic NSCLC in the Hawaii Tumor Registry
| HR | 95% CI | ||
|---|---|---|---|
| Insurance status | |||
| Private (ref) | |||
| Veterans Affairs | <0.001 | 1.84 | 1.34–2.53 |
| Medicare | 0.838 | 1.01 | 0.89–1.15 |
| Medicaid | <0.001 | 1.40 | 1.20–1.63 |
| Age at diagnosis (continuous) | <0.001 | 1.02 | 1.02–1.03 |
| Sex | |||
| Male (ref) | |||
| Female | <0.001 | 0.79 | 0.71–0.86 |
| Ethnicity | |||
| White (ref) | |||
| Black | 0.256 | 0.76 | 0.48–1.21 |
| Asian | 0.001 | 0.83 | 0.74–0.93 |
| Pacific Islander | 0.652 | 1.03 | 0.90–1.19 |
| Other | 0.205 | 1.43 | 0.82–2.49 |
| AJCC M-stage | |||
| M1a (ref) | |||
| M1b | 0.238 | 1.09 | 0.94–1.27 |
| M1 NOS | 0.508 | 0.90 | 0.67–1.22 |
| AJCC N-stage | |||
| N0 (ref) | |||
| N1 | 0.170 | 0.86 | 0.70–1.07 |
| N2 | 0.002 | 1.22 | 1.07–1.37 |
| N3 | 0.003 | 1.23 | 1.08–1.41 |
| NX | 0.105 | 1.16 | 0.97–1.39 |
| Liver metastasis at diagnosis | |||
| No (ref) | |||
| Yes | <0.001 | 1.57 | 1.34–1.83 |
| Unknown | 0.861 | 1.03 | 0.74–1.44 |
| Bone metastasis at diagnosis | |||
| No (ref) | |||
| Yes | 0.056 | 1.14 | 1.00–1.30 |
| Unknown | 0.037 | 1.43 | 1.02–2.00 |
HR, hazard ratio; CI, confidence interval; ref, reference level; NOS, not otherwise specified; AJCC, American Joint Commission on Cancer.
